The latest session saw ODV decline 1.47%, reflecting a continuation of recent pressure on the stock. Volume during the period appeared moderate, slightly below the stock’s typical daily average, suggesting that the selling was not accompanied by panic but rather a steady distribution pattern. In the precious metals development space, Osisko’s peer group has similarly faced headwinds as gold prices have shown signs of consolidation. The company’s position as a developer of gold projects in Canada and Mexico places it in a segment that often reacts to changes in broader commodity sentiment and risk appetite. Key drivers behind the move may include profit-taking following earlier gains, a cautious tone in the junior mining sector, or lack of near-term catalysts. Investors are likely weighing the company’s progress on its flagship projects, such as the Cariboo gold project, against the current macro environment of rising interest rates and a stronger U.S. dollar, which can weigh on gold prices and related equities. Without fresh company-specific news, ODV’s price action appears tied to technical levels and sector momentum.

From a technical perspective, ODV is testing a critical support zone around $2.56, a level that has historically acted as a floor during pullbacks. The stock recently bounced from this area in late October, suggesting buyers may step in again. However, the current price at $2.69 leaves limited room before that support is challenged. Resistance remains firm at $2.82, capping any upside attempts in recent weeks. Over the past several sessions, ODV has traded in a narrowing range, forming what could be interpreted as a symmetrical triangle pattern, often preceding a volatility expansion. Momentum indicators paint a mixed picture: the relative strength index (RSI) sits in the mid-40s, indicating subdued bearish momentum but not yet oversold.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) line has edged below its signal line, pointing to short-term negative momentum. The stock is trading below its 50-day moving average, which is sloping slightly lower, further reinforcing the near-term bearish bias. Volume has been declining over the past few sessions, a typical pattern during consolidation phases that often precedes a breakout or breakdown.

Looking ahead, ODV’s near-term direction may hinge on whether it can hold the $2.56 support level. If buyers defend that zone, a bounce back toward $2.82 resistance becomes plausible, potentially leading to a test of the $2.90–$3.00 area if momentum returns. Conversely, a decisive break below $2.56 on increasing volume could open the door for further downside, with the next support zone around $2.35, where the stock found a floor in early September. Key factors that could influence performance include updates on the Cariboo project’s feasibility study or permitting progress, movements in gold prices, and broader risk appetite in the junior mining sector. Additionally, any news regarding financing or strategic partnerships could act as a catalyst. Investors should closely monitor trading volume during any approach to support, as a lack of buying interest would increase the likelihood of a breakdown. Until a clearer trend emerges, ODV is likely to remain range-bound, with the $2.56–$2.82 band serving as the primary trading zone. Caution is warranted given the stock’s sensitivity to macroeconomic shifts and company-specific developments.
